Research Snapshot
Strata Critical Medical, Inc. (SRTA) is a Industrials stock with a market cap of $440.00M and listed on NASDAQ. The stock last traded around $5.88 and up 54.4% across the available one-year price window (Jun 20, 2025 โ Jun 5, 2026). Baseline metrics include revenue growth of -20.7%, EPS growth of +242.9%, a dividend yield of 0.0%. What stands out right now is revenue -20.7%, EPS +242.9%, free cash flow -64.8% with operating margin -11.3% and ROIC 15.8%. Valuation is more restrained than many high-expectation growth names at P/E 10.1 and price/sales 2.2. Overall, the current profile looks closer to a turnaround or cyclical reset than a generic broad-market placeholder. Company Overview
Strata Critical Medical, Inc.
NASDAQ Global Market
Strata Critical Medical, Inc. provides time critical logistics solutions and specialized medical services to healthcare providers across the United States. The company operates as both an air and ground transporter of human organs for transplant. The company was formerly known as Blade Air Mobility, Inc. and change its name to Strata Critical Medical, Inc. in August 2025. The company was founded in 2014 and is headquartered in New York, New York.
